Interesting facts
1

Talpa de Allende is one of Jalisco's designated Pueblos Mágicos, a status often represented by the welcoming architecture of its main entrance arch.

2

The monument sits along the historic path used for centuries by pilgrims traveling from Ameca to the Basilica of Our Lady of Talpa.

3

The town of Talpa de Allende experiences a major influx of visitors specifically during the holy week and the feast of the Virgin of Talpa in October.

4

The structure is designed to frame the view of the surrounding mountain ranges characteristic of the Sierra Madre Occidental.

Overview

The Arco Monumental de Ingreso serves as the primary ceremonial gateway for pilgrims and tourists entering the town of Talpa de Allende, Jalisco. Constructed as a prominent architectural landmark, it marks the threshold to the sacred destination associated with the Basilica of Our Lady of Talpa. The structure features a large, arched design reflecting regional Mexican colonial-style aesthetics often found in Pueblos Mágicos. It is situated on the main approach road, acting as the transition point between the rugged mountainous terrain of the Sierra Madre Occidental and the urban core of the town. The monument functions as a symbolic welcome for the thousands of devotees who complete the annual 'Ruta del Peregrino' pilgrimage. It is built to accommodate vehicular traffic passing into the historic center.

Insider tips

Pull over at the designated shoulder area nearby to take photos safely without obstructing local traffic.

Visit during the early morning hours to avoid the peak heat and the mid-day congestion of local buses.

Check the local pilgrimage calendar, as the road leading to the arch becomes extremely crowded with pedestrians during major religious festivals.

What to avoid

Do not attempt to walk through the arch on the main road, as it is a busy thoroughfare for heavy vehicles and public transport buses.
